Douglas Cumming, J.D., Ph.D., CFA, is the DeSantis Distinguished Professor of Professor of Finance and Entrepreneurship at the College of Business, Florida Atlantic University in Boca Raton, Florida. Douglas is also a Visiting Professor of Finance at Birmingham Business School, University of Birmingham. Previously, Douglas was a Professor and the Ontario Research Chair at the Schulich School of Business, York University, in Toronto, Canada from 2007-2018. He has held visiting appointments at Essex Business School, Kobe University, EMLyon, RMIT, and University of Bergamo, among others.

Douglas has published over 200 articles in leading refereed academic journals (including 38 in Financial Times top 50 journals) in finance, management, and law and economics, such as the Academy of Management Journal, Economic Journal, Journal of Business, Journal of Financial and Quantitative Analysis, Journal of Financial Economics, Review of Financial Studies, Journal of International Business Studies, and the Journal of Empirical Legal Studies. His work has been cited over 20,000 times according to Google Scholar. He is the Managing Editor-in-Chief of the Review of Corporate Finance (2021-current) and British Journal of Management (2020-current). He was the Managing Editor-in-Chief of the Journal of Corporate Finance (January 2018 – December 2020). He is an Editor of Corporate Governance: An International Review (January 2015 - current). He is the Founding Editor of Annals of Corporate Governance (January 2016 – January 2020) and a former Co-Editor of Finance Research Letters and Entrepreneurship Theory and Practice. He is currently serving as an Associate Editor for the Journal of Banking and Finance, and numerous academic journals.

Douglas has published 21 academic books. He is the coauthor of Venture Capital and Private Equity Contracting (Elsevier Academic Press, 2nd Edition, 2013), and Hedge Fund Structure, Regulation and Performance around the World (Oxford University Press, 2013), and Crowdfunding: Fundamental Cases, Facts, and Insights (Elsevier Academic Press, 2019). He is the Editor of the Oxford Handbook of Entrepreneurial Finance (Oxford University Press, 2013), the Oxford Handbook of Private Equity (Oxford University Press, 2013), the Oxford Handbook of Venture Capital (Oxford University Press, 2013), the Oxford Handbook of Sovereign Wealth Funds (Oxford University Press, 2017), the Oxford Handbook of IPOs (Oxford University Press, 2018), and the Oxford Handbook of Hedge Funds (Oxford University Press, 2021).

Douglas is a regular speaker at academic and industry conferences around the world. He has given recent keynote speeches at the British Academy of Management Corporate Governance Conference, Entrepreneurial Finance Association, European Financial Management Association, Financial Research Network Corporate Finance Conference, French Finance Association, Infiniti Conference on International Finance, Vietnam Symposium in Banking and Finance, the Budapest Liquidity and Financial Markets Conference, and the Humboldt University of Berlin Fintech Conference, among others.

Douglas’ work has been reviewed in numerous media outlets, including The Economist, The New York Times, the Chicago Tribune, the Wall Street Journal, the Globe and Mail, Canadian Business, the National Post, and The New Yorker.

Chelsea Liu is an Associate Professor at The University of Adelaide (Australia) and has held a position as a Visiting Assistant Professor in Finance at the Michael G. Foster School of Business, University of Washington. Chelsea is an Associate Editor of the Australian Journal of Management. Chelsea’s research has been published in leading academic journals in finance and law, including the Journal of Financial and Quantitative Analysis, Journal of Corporate Finance, Journal of Business Ethics, and Journal of Empirical Legal Studies. Chelsea’s research in sustainability, corporate misconduct and litigation, and corporate governance benefits from her industry qualification as a solicitor and barrister in the High Court of Australia and her experience of working in commercial law firms prior to joining academia. Chelsea’s research has a wide reach of professional and policymaker audiences, through her articles in the Harvard Law School Forum on Corporate Governance and Financial Regulation, The Environmental Forum, and The Conversation, her Webinar presentation at the Environmental Law Institute in Washington DC, and media coverage by international outlets, including The Daily Telegraph, The Guardian, Daily Mail, and Environmental Leader. Chelsea has served as a reviewer for 20 refereed academic journals and received recognition as an Outstanding Reviewer for Journal of Corporate Finance and International Journal of Managerial Finance. Chelsea has received multiple Best Paper awards from the Accounting and Finance Association of Australia and New Zealand (AFAANZ). Chelsea serves on the technical committees for the AFAANZ Annual Conference and the Financial Management Association (FMA) Annual Conference.

Silvio Vismara is Professor of Entrepreneurial Finance at the University of Bergamo (Italy). He is Research Fellow at Indiana University (USA) and has held visiting appointments at the University of Ghent (Belgium), University of Augsburg (Germany), Manchester Business School (UK), Cass Business School (UK), University of Florida (USA), University of La Laguna (Spain), among others.

Silvio is Editor of Small Business Economics, Associate Editor of the Financial Review, of the Journal of Technology Transfer, of the Management Review Quarterly, and editorial board member of Entrepreneurship Theory and Practice, of Corporate Governance: An International Review, of Venture Capital, and of Journal of Industrial and Business Economics. He has been the guest editor of special issues in Journal of Management Studies, Small Business Economics, Corporate Governance: An International Review, Journal of Technology Transfer, Eurasian Business Review, and Journal of Industrial and Business Economics.

Silvio has published over 100 articles in leading refereed academic journals in finance, management, and economics, such as Financial Management, Journal of Corporate Finance, Journal of Banking and Finance, European Financial Management, Journal of Business, Finance and Accounting, Journal of International Financial Management & Accounting, Journal of Financial Markets, Journal of International Financial Markets, Institutions and Money, Corporate Governance: An International Review, Research Policy, European Economic Review, Economics of Innovation and New Technology, Technological Forecasting and Social Change, Journal of Technology Transfer, Academy of Management Journal, Journal of Business Venturing, Entrepreneurship Theory and Practice, British Journal of Management, Journal of Small Business Management, Family Business Review, and Journal of Business Research.

His research on IPOs and crowdfunding has been covered by The Economist, Financial Times, and Investors Chronicle. He has received a number of research awards, including two Best Paper Awards from the European Financial Management Journal, a best paper award from the Chartered Financial Analysts (CFA), a Pearson Prize for the best paper in Financial Management and conference best paper awards from the Academy of Management, International Council for Small Business, European Foundation for Management Development.

The research activity of Silvio Vismara has benefited from his experience as a scientific consultant for the Italian Stock Exchange, as a member of the board of directors of the University of Bergamo, as well as a founder of its first academic spin-off company (Universoft).
